Spring Reverb

Settings

  • Dwell — Adjusts the strength of the signal sent into the spring tank. Higher values result in a longer decay
  • Spring Count — Sets how many springs are in the tank (1, 2, or 3, and numerous values in between)
  • Drip — Adjusts the intensity of the spring reverb, or how much "ploink" you might hear
  • Low Cut — Applies a low cut (or high pass) filter to the reverb, letting you remove the effected signal below a certain frequency
  • High Cut — Applies a high cut (or low pass) filter to the reverb, letting you remove the effected signal above a certain frequency
  • Mix — Controls the wet/dry mix of the reverb. When set to 0%, no reverb is heard; when set to 100%, no dry signal is heard
  • Level — Controls the overall output level of the block
  • Trails — When on, reverb decay continues to ring out after the block is bypassed
